The image contains a pair of tongs with a heart-shaped handle as the central focus. The color scheme is primarily gray and off-white with hints of sepia. The tongs are positioned diagonally from the top left to the bottom right, resting flat on an off-white background. The heart shape of the handle is prominently displayed, along with other circular elements along its length.
